Overview
The SMERF Group Sales Manager is responsible for selling group events and lodging to the Social, Military, Educational, Religious, and Fraternal (SMERF) market segments to drive revenue for a hotel or event venue. Key responsibilities include prospecting and acquiring new business, building strong client relationships, developing and implementing targeted sales strategies, conducting property tours, coordinating with internal teams for seamless event execution, and tracking market trends and competitor activities.
Responsibilities- Prospecting for and securing new group business within the SMERF market segments.
- Achieving assigned sales and revenue goals for guest rooms and event spaces.
- Developing and implementing sales strategies and action plans to maximize revenue and occupancy.
- Building and maintaining strong, long-term relationships with SMERF clients.
- Serving as the primary point of contact, ensuring client satisfaction.
- Conducting follow-up calls and managing accounts to ensure needs are met and foster loyalty.
- Conducting property tours and persuasive sales presentations to showcase the hotel"s amenities.
- Articulating and leveraging the benefits of the property to close sales opportunities.
- Monitoring market trends, economic conditions, and competitor activities.
- Adjusting sales strategies to remain competitive and capitalize on opportunities.
- Collaborating with other departments, such as catering and operations, to ensure a seamless client experience.
- Participating in meetings to relay client needs and coordinate event details.
- Preparing and managing sales contracts, proposals, and other required documentation.
- Maintaining an accurate and up-to-date database of SMERF contacts.
- Providing accurate revenue forecasts and pipeline reports to management.
